Understanding Open MRI Systems and Their Space Needs

Open MRI systems offer unique advantages in diagnostic imaging, including patient comfort and accessibility. However, planning for an installation involves careful consideration of space requirements. Industry reports suggest that an Open MRI unit typically needs a room size of at least 300 square feet to accommodate the machine and provide adequate operational space. This space must not only hold the machine, but also allow for ancillary equipment and personnel movement.

It’s crucial to factor in the layout. The room should include space for patient entry, waiting areas, and staff accessibility. As noted in a comprehensive study by the National Institute of Health, an open design improves patient experience, reducing anxiety and claustrophobia. Despite these benefits, we must acknowledge that insufficient planning may lead to operational inefficiencies. Reports indicate that many facilities underestimate renovation costs and time, highlighting a need for detailed assessments.

Incorporating technology, such as digital patient management systems, also impacts space use. Training areas for staff may further influence required dimensions. It’s common for facilities to overlook these needs, emphasizing the need for thorough evaluations. Properly addressing space requirements can enhance both patient care and operational flow in an Open MRI setting, making it a crucial step in the installation process.

Regulatory and Safety Guidelines for Open MRI Installations

When planning for an open MRI installation, adhering to regulatory and safety guidelines is crucial. Regulatory bodies like the FDA define the necessary safety protocols. For instance, an open MRI's spatial design must accommodate both patient comfort and equipment functionality. According to the American College of Radiology, the minimum room size should be around 400 square feet. This facilitates the equipment's safe operation while ensuring compliance with safety standards.

Tip: Conduct a detailed site assessment early in the process. This will help identify potential obstacles like electrical and plumbing systems that could complicate installation.

Safety protocols also mandate effective shielding against magnetic fields. Reports show that stray magnetic fields can extend up to 10 meters from an open MRI machine. It’s essential to create exclusion zones to restrict access based on magnetic field levels. Furthermore, ensuring proper ventilation and ergonomics for staff is often overlooked but critical for long-term operational success.

Remember to review the local health department requirements, as they can vary significantly. Regular audits of safety practices can reveal compliance gaps, enabling preventive measures to enhance safety.
